Galician

Etymology

From Proto-Celtic *bowā.[1] Compare German Kot (feces), Welsh budr (filthy).

Pronunciation

  • IPA(key): [ˈbou̯tɐ]

Noun

bouta f (plural boutas)

  1. mixture of cattle manure and water once used as sealant
  2. the filth formed in a millstone due to the humidity of the grain
